#Baptism in the #HolySpirit

Luke 3:16 - John answered and said to them all, “As for me, I baptize you with water; but One is coming who is mightier than I, and I am not fit to untie the thong of His sandals; He will baptize you with the Holy Spirit and fire.

“Two things should be noted. First, the future baptism is a single baptism in the Holy Spirit and fire. There are not two baptisms envisaged, one with Spirit and one with fire, only one baptism in Spirit-and-fire. Second, the two baptisms (John’s and the Coming One’s) are to be administered to the same people. That is to say, Spirit-and-fire baptism is not offered as an alternative to John’s water-baptism, nor does one accept John’s baptism in order to escape the messianic baptism. Rather one undergoes John’s water-baptism with a view to and in preparation for the messianic Spirit-and-fire baptism.”

  • James Dunn
  • Baptism in the Holy Spirit A Re-examination of the New Testament Teaching on the Gift of the Spirit in relation to Pentecostalism today
